------- Comment #5 From Matt Kynx 2007-01-15 13:00:38 0000 -------
Just ran into a problem reinstalling this ebuild.

dev-util/guile has moved to dev-scheme/guile, breaking the ebuild. Simple to
fix - just edit the ebuild and change the two.

------- Comment #6 From Matt Kynx 2007-01-15 13:03:39 0000 -------
Created an attachment (id=107060) [details]
New ebuild

Only change is to depend on dev-scheme/guile (not dev-util/guile)
